Transaction 301f85d4f659b29c43832ed71be293a2c9e1c2a209590c27f8e0ecfae26f070d

2 Input
1 Outputs
  • 301f85d4f659b29c43832ed71be293a2c9e1c2a209590c27f8e0ecfae26f070d:0
  • value  130753
    address  1FAb7r2oefFfYcWbjZDsjiJJ2fzYt859xn